Introduction

The University of Alabama at Birmingham (UAB), established in 1969, is a comprehensive research university in the United States with a diverse student body of 22,563 and an international cohort of about 1,089 students. UAB offers 134 programs across undergraduate, graduate and professional levels, with particular strengths in health sciences, engineering, business and biomedical research. The university combines strong academic resources with the benefits of an urban campus in Birmingham, offering students access to hospitals, laboratories and industry partners.

UAB’s research-intensive environment supports hands-on learning, internships and cross-disciplinary projects that prepare students for competitive careers and advanced study. International students can take advantage of specialized advising, English language support and a range of student organizations that ease integration and build community. Clinical placements, research assistantships and entrepreneurship initiatives are common pathways for students to transform classroom learning into practical experience.

Prospective international applicants often cite UAB’s balance of rigorous scholarship and student support as a key advantage. Career services, co-op programs and alumni networks help with job placement and professional development, while campus life offers cultural events, housing options and commuter resources. For students seeking a research-driven American university with strong health and STEM programs, UAB provides a well-resourced, student-centered setting for academic and professional growth.

About the Program

The Bachelor in Bioinformatics at The University of Alabama at Birmingham is a 4-year degree for high school graduates. It helps students learn about bioinformatics in English.

The curriculum covers specific subjects like genetics, computer programming, and data analysis. Students develop skills in programming languages, data visualization, and statistical analysis. They also get hands-on experience with laboratory work and research projects.

Graduates can work as bioinformatics analysts, research scientists, data managers, software developers, or clinical informatics specialists. They can find jobs in industries like healthcare, pharmaceuticals, or biotechnology, and work for employers such as hospitals, research institutions, or tech companies.
